Kortex is an OS layer for Google’s NotebookLM. It supercharges research by capturing full chats from ChatGPT, Gemini, and Claude, plus bulk web scraping and RSS feeds. It adds a "Cmd+K" command center for folders and tags. Most notably, it automates research via "Auto-Researcher" rules and an "Audio Studio" that generates custom podcasts with private RSS feeds for Spotify/Apple Podcasts.

Most extensions are basic web clippers. Kortex acts as an integration layer, bridging active AI chats with NotebookLM storage. Its standout features include Native LLM Archiving, which adds a one-click import button directly inside ChatGPT, Claude, and Gemini. Unlike others, we focus on data freedom with bulk exports to Markdown, and precision sniping to save specific text blocks rather than whole messy webpages.
